Planting Calendar for Millet

Frost tolerance for millet: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ost has passed.

You really shouldn't plant millet until after the last frost when the weather gets warmer because they do not do well in cold weather.

The earliest that you can plant millet in Azle is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ant millet and expect a good harvest is probably August. You probably don't want to wait any later than that or else your millet may not have a chance to fully mature. If you are starting your millet ind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a couple of we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

On average all chance of frost has passed is on March 15 in Azle. It might get as low as 10°F during the coldest months of winter.

It's important to remember that the actual date of last frost is an average because it is based on the USDA zone info for Azle and it changes from year to year. Since half of the time in Azle you get surprised by a frost after March 15 be ready to protect your millet if you have a late frost.
